ExxonMobil Baton Rouge Chemical Plant (Baton Rouge, Louisiana)


The ExxonMobil Baton Rouge Chemical Plant site dates to World War II when the world's first butyl rubber plant was constructed there to support the war effort. The Baton Rouge Chemical Plant is ExxonMobil's largest chemical plant.

While some chemical products are manufactured to the south in the Baton Rouge Refinery, the Chemical Plant manufactures chemical products exclusively. Products manufactured on this site include ethylene, propylene, 1,3-butadiene, isobutylene, isoprene, benzene, isopropyl alcohol, methyl ethyl ketone, neo acids, hydrocarbon resins, butyl polymers, and EPDM elastomers.
